Garden maintenance is an important practice for keeping outdoor spaces healthy, dynamic, and inviting throughout the year. A properly maintained garden not just boosts a home's visual appeal however also makes sure the longevity of its plants and functions. Maintenance includes regular tasks such as pruning, deadheading, weeding, watering, and soil care. By dealing with these needs consistently, gardeners can prevent bug infestations, control illness spread, and maintain a well balanced environment where plants grow. Seasonal factors to consider, such as mulching in the spring or securing fragile plants in winter season, are also critical to sustaining garden vitality. Beyond aesthetic appeals, correct garden maintenance contributes in supporting plant health and biodiversity. Getting rid of diseased or broken foliage helps prevent pathogens from spreading, while strategic pruning motivates brand-new growth and flowering. Soil conditioning-- through composting, aeration, and organic matter replenishment-- provides the nutrients plants require to flourish. Furthermore, the thoughtful combination of buddy planting and pollinator-friendly species can improve garden durability while contributing to local environments. A structured maintenance schedule helps house owners prepare for ongoing requirements and avoid expensive overhauls later on. This schedule typically consists of month-to-month evaluations, seasonal clean-ups, and targeted treatments as required. Whether for decorative flower beds, vegetable plots, or mixed-use landscapes, consistent care ensures that the garden stays a source of satisfaction and charm all year long
